NC & GA both Toss Ups. But NC has been tougher get for D’s. Why? Black electorate in NC smaller than GA (20% vs. 29%), & in NC 45% electorate is white, non-college vs. 38% in GA. NC also more rural and small-town: Atlanta metro area makes up nearly 60% of the GA’s vote, the

How did the White House mourn when a president passed away in office? When President James A. Garfield died of wounds from an assassination attempt in 1881, people turned to draping bodies and buildings alike in black — including the White House. 📷: White House Collection/WHHA
